Abstract

A self-tuning system and method for controlling a process based on a measured variable comprises modular parameter estimators, parameter converters and controllers which are used to control the process and receive input from the process. Self-tuning gain scheduling allows the calculated parameters to be updated by a second variable from the process. Regression analysis is used in conjunction with the conventional gain scheduling to more accurately refine the control action. A limiter is also used in conjunction with the regression analysis to avoid an overly high or low correction signal for the controller.
